Big Sky Watershed Corps

AmeriCorps State Programs in Montana
Big Sky Watershed Corps members contribute their innovation and skills to watershed organizations across Montana and mobilize volunteers to improve at-risk ecosystems at the headwaters of our nation’s greatest rivers. Big Sky Watershed Corps is a partnership with the Soil & Water Conservation Districts of Montana, Montana Conservation Corps, and the Montana Watershed Coordination Council.

Justice for Montanans Project

AmeriCorps State Programs in Montana

Justice for Montanans (JFM) AmeriCorps members empower low to moderate-income Montanans to advocate for their legal rights and increase access to justice. Montana Legal Services Association partners with the Self-Help Program of the Montana Supreme Court Office of the Court Administrator, Office of Child and Family Ombudsman, Legal Services Developer Aging Services, Montana Innocence Project, Confederated Salish and Kootenai Tribal Defenders Office, and the YWCA in Missoula.

Billings Metro VISTA Project

AmeriCorps VISTA in Montana

The Billings Metro VISTA Project (B-MVP) was created in 2009 to maintain momentum for poverty-impact and prior homeless initiatives sponsored by the City of Billings-Community Development Division. Over 270 AmeriCorps VISTA Members have served to create or expand community-based programs, services, and systems at over 55 organizations to prevent and intervene in homelessness through capacity-building activities in education, economic opportunity, and healthy futures!

Jesuit Volunteer Corps Northwest

AmeriCorps National Direct in Montana

Jesuit Volunteers (JVs) serve full-time at justice-driven organizations throughout the Northwest states of Alaska, Idaho, Montana, Oregon, and Washington, while living in community with other JVs. JVC Northwest offers opportunities throughout the year for Jesuit Volunteers to deepen their relationship with the values of community, social & ecological justice, simple living, and spirituality/reflection.
